CANDLE TRADERS AND WAX WORKERS IN RENNES
(La Communauté des Maitres Ciergers et Ciriers de la ville de Rennes)

Origin/meaning

The arms show two candles as symbol of the trade and elements of the arms of the city of Rennes.
